Skip to content
This repository was archived by the owner on Sep 30, 2021. It is now read-only.

Commit 5f23634

Browse files
authored
Merge pull request #25 from facchinm/add_end_api
Safer check if bridge is inactive
2 parents c4180e5 + 9175718 commit 5f23634

File tree

1 file changed

+14
-14
lines changed

1 file changed

+14
-14
lines changed

src/Bridge.cpp

Lines changed: 14 additions & 14 deletions
Original file line numberDiff line numberDiff line change
@@ -93,22 +93,22 @@ void BridgeClass::end() {
9393
max_retries = 1;
9494
transfer(quit_cmd, 5);
9595
delay(100);
96-
stream.print(CTRL_C);
97-
delay(250);
98-
stream.print(F("\n"));
99-
//expect a shell
100-
bool done = false;
101-
delay(100);
102-
while (stream.available()) {
103-
char c = stream.read();
104-
if (c == '#') {
105-
done = true;
106-
break;
107-
}
96+
stream.print(CTRL_C);
97+
delay(250);
98+
stream.print(F("cd \n"));
99+
//expect a shell
100+
bool done = false;
101+
delay(100);
102+
while (stream.available()) {
103+
char c = stream.read();
104+
if (c == '#') {
105+
done = true;
106+
break;
107+
}
108108
}
109109
if (done) {
110-
stream.print(F("reset\n"));
111-
break;
110+
stream.print(F("reset\n"));
111+
break;
112112
}
113113
}
114114
delay(100);

0 commit comments

Comments
 (0)